Welcome to the resource page for facilitators trained to offer The Listening Shed to their communities.

If you want to refresh or review any section of The Listening Shed, each module - Listening 1.0 to 5.0 - has its own video, shot either at the live training event or in a studio.

The most important modules are 'Telling your story’ (Listening 3.0 Part 1) and ’Checking-in’ (Listening 3.0 Part 2).

Some coaching videos are also included: 'Presenting tips' and ’Setting up for success’, summarising the brainstorming on challenges and strategies to introducing Checking-in to your community.

 

The PowerPoint slide deck with all modules is available to download through the link below.

Listening 3.0 Part 2 - Checking-in

Checking in is simple: gathering men together in a circle to listen to each other speak. Checking-in on a regular basis creates more connection, authenticity, and relationship in your community. Here’s how to get one going.
